## Tuning

The receipt mailer (Almsgate) batches donation receipts and sends through the Thornquay relay. On-call: if the queue backs up, resist the urge to crank batch size — the relay rate-limits per connection, and bigger batches just mean bigger retries. Scale worker count first, then shorten the flush interval. Dedupe window must stay longer than the retry horizon or donors get duplicate receipts, which generates tickets. All knobs live in one place and are read at worker start. Current production values follow.

tuning table, kajop-yafof:
QUOTAS = {
    "wenath": 10,
    "ulaael": 5,
}

**Ticket: TidePeek widget down — expired creds**

The tide-table widget on the marina dashboard has shown "--" since Sunday. Root cause: the key it uses for the internal tides service expired and nobody got the renewal ping. I've minted a replacement and will wire up expiry alerts. New key is below.

API key for bageg-kajef: vxb2-ss

## v2.8.0 — Tallowgrain Sheets

- User-supplied formulas now execute inside the Cinderbox sandbox. No filesystem, network, or env access.
- Legacy eval path removed; feature flag `raw_formula` deleted.
- Resource limits: 50ms CPU, 16MB memory per evaluation.
- Migration notes in `docs/sandbox.md`.

Contractors: do not bypass the sandbox in test fixtures. All sandbox policy changes need sign-off from the responsible engineer listed below.

account owner for bahif-yageg: Eliath Ulair Quenvan Kasok

Handover for review — Brask KV bloom filter. Filter sits in front of the Ostrel store, 0.8% false-positive target, rebuilt nightly. Watch the rebuild job: it needs the sealed config bundle, and unsealing fails silently if the cache is cold. Tests pass on the Ferrow branch. To unseal the bundle locally during review, use the recovery passphrase noted directly below.

strongbox words: oliael-gilax-lamael